Russian Cinema: The Films of Vsevolod Pudovkin Course Overview
Dive deep into the world of Russian Cinema with a focus on the works of Vsevolod Pudovkin, a pioneer in his field. This comprehensive course offers a unique opportunity to explore Pudovkin's filmography and his significant influence on the development of Russian and global cinema. The course is designed with a blend of theoretical understanding and practical analysis, allowing learners to gain a firm grasp of Pudovkin's cinematic techniques, thematic explorations, and his contributions to film theory. Reflecting the broader context of Russian cinema, the course also provides comparative studies with other contemporary filmmakers and the socio-political backdrop of Pudovkin's work. Course Content

Module 1: Introduction to Russian Cinema & Vsevolod Pudovkin

A thorough introduction to Russian cinema and an overview of Vsevolod Pudovkin's life and works.

Key Topics Covered:

The Birth of Russian Cinema
Life and Works of Vsevolod Pudovkin
Pudovkin's Early Career and Influences
Overview of Pudovkin's Filmography

Module 2: Pudovkin's Cinematic Techniques

An in-depth exploration of Pudovkin's cinematic techniques and innovations.

Key Topics Covered:

Pudovkin's Editing Techniques
Use of Montage in Pudovkin's Films
Visual Storytelling in Pudovkin's Cinema
Sound and Silence in Pudovkin's Films

Module 3: Thematic Explorations in Pudovkin's Cinema

A detailed analysis of key themes and recurring motifs in Pudovkin's films.

Key Topics Covered:

War and Revolution in Pudovkin's Cinema
Representation of the Proletariat
Pudovkin's Depiction of Women
Portrayal of Russian History and Culture

Module 4: Pudovkin in Global Cinema

Understanding Pudovkin's influence on global cinema and his contribution to film theory.

Key Topics Covered:

Pudovkin's Influence on World Cinema
Pudovkin's Film Theory
Comparative Study with Eisenstein
Legacy of Pudovkin

Module 5: Pudovkin's Cinema in Contemporary Context

A study of Pudovkin's relevance in contemporary cinema and his impact on modern filmmakers.

Key Topics Covered:

Modern Interpretations of Pudovkin's Works
Pudovkin's Influence on Contemporary Filmmakers
Relevance of Pudovkin's Film Theory Today
Pudovkin's Cinema and Russian Cultural Identity
